Double-glazed windows are usually affected by “blown windows” which is a gap that appears cloudy between the two panes. This happens when the seal is damaged and air can seep in. A resealing set that is specially designed, which can cost between PS60 to PS350, can be used to close the gap. It’s cheaper than replacing the whole window.

Replacement Glass Cost

The cost of replacing glass is dependent on the kind and type of window. Laminated glass is more expensive, but it’s also stronger and more efficient in energy use. It is also less likely to shatter than the traditional single-pane glass. Laminated glass reduces noise and blocks excessive UV rays. By forming an airtight seal, it can also lower cooling and heating costs.

In general replacing double-paned windows can cost between $200 to $600. This is due to the higher price of labor and the special tools required to replace insulated glass. The most affordable glass to replace is single-pane flat or floating glass. However it is more prone to break and is less efficient.

Aside from the cost of new glass homeowners also have to consider any additional charges or add-ons. This can include repair to double glazed windows of the door window windows, window reglazing and any other customizations or upgrades. Repairs to window glass for doors cost $150 to $275 in the average. This kind of glass is typically used for doors with exteriors and provides protection against wind-blown debris and snow.

Glazing a window can cost anywhere from $250 to $500 on average. This involves removing old putty from around the glass, and then applying fresh putty to make an airtight sealing. Window reglazing is an excellent option for older homes with aluminum, wooden, or vinyl frames. It can lower energy bills because it maintains an airtight seal and protects the frame from damage caused by moisture.
